The TT Zero race is in its third year and the clean emissions motorcycle race made a huge success so it’s no surprise that the Isle of Man Government’s Department of Economic Development has confirmed that the ground-breaking race will again take place on the Isle of Man in 2011. Allan Bell MHK, Minister, Department of Economic Development, commented: “Running the electric bike race as part of the TT Races has given us an excellent platform to demonstrate the Isle of Man’s clean tech capabilities. This event continues to offer best in practice development and puts the Island at the heart of innovative design and groundbreaking technology.”
